// SPOOL_RETRY_CEILING caps retry attempts the Quillhopper spooler
// makes against an unresponsive print node before parking the job.
// Raising this past 6 caused queue starvation during the Fenwick
// depot incident, so please treat changes as behavioral, not
// cosmetic, and request a load test. The build we validated this
// ceiling against is recorded below.

session token of kahag-bawip = htk6_729d08

## Tollwright rules engine — review notes

Reviewer: the shipping-fee engine evaluates rules top-down, first match wins. Zone rules precede weight bands; promo overrides sit last. Changing rule order is a behavior change — flag it. Dry-run mode replays yesterday's orders against the candidate ruleset; diff output must be attached to the PR. Rejections without a matching rule now fall through to the default fee rather than erroring. The engine runs against this configuration.

deployment values, yageg-hahog:
[fenael]
team = rusdor
access_code = ac_fdc799
owner = gorir.rusion
host = fenael.braskdata.corp
port = 9090
peer = frador.crelvocloud.corp
salt = ca6ea09f
pin = 2958

# Transport: Antique Clock to Repair

Item: longcase clock, Brindlewick estate piece. Destination: Quillhaven Horology, Marrow Street workshop. Pack vertically, pendulum removed and bagged, weights boxed separately. Double-blanket the hood glass. No stacking, no tail-lift drops. Dispatch desk books Ferncart Couriers, morning slot only. Confirm receipt photo on arrival. At hand-over, the courier must be given the instruction stated below.

drop instructions, tagep-kadup: the fendor ulador courier leaves the caseth belix brivan silael casvan brieth holax quenius ledger at gate 3302 under passcode 414607

## Support

Known issue: the Pictostash image cache leaks roughly 4 MB per hour under sustained scroll on the gallery view. Root cause is unbounded retention of decoded bitmaps when eviction races with prefetch. Fix lands in v2.9; until then, cap `maxDecodedEntries` at 256 and confirm the soak test in `tests/leak_soak` passes before approving. Attach heap snapshots to any review comments about retention behavior. For reproduction traces or profiler dumps, write to the cache maintainers.

escalation mailbox, bagef-bagag: oliax.drumir.jorath@crelvolabs.test